Skip to content

Latest commit

 

History

History
72 lines (57 loc) · 1.41 KB

8. mongodb 安装.md

File metadata and controls

72 lines (57 loc) · 1.41 KB

mongodb 安装

下载MongoDB(64位)

wget http://fastdl.mongodb.org/linux/mongodb-linux-x86_64-2.4.9.tgz

安装MongoDB

将文件上传到 /usr/local 目录下,并解压文件

tar  –zxf mongodb-linux-x86_64-2.4.9.tgz

重命名

mv  mongodb-linux-x86_64-2.4.9 mongodb

在 mongodb 中创建 db 和 logs 文件夹

cd mongodb
mkdir db
mkdir logs

编辑 mongodb.conf

vi mongodb.conf

写入如下:
dbpath=/usr/local/mongodb/db
logpath=/usr/local/mongodb/logs/mongodb.log
port=27017
fork=true
nohttpinterface=true

设置参数解释:
dbpath: mongod 进程存储数据目录,此配置仅对 mongod 进程有效。默认值为:/data/db
logpath:日志目录
port: mongod 侦听端口,默认值为 27017
fork: 后台方式运行 mongodb
nohttpinterface: 关闭 http 接口

重新绑定 mongodb 的配置文件地址和 IP

/usr/local/mongodb/bin/mongod --bind_ip 192.168.1.197 -f /usr/local/mongodb/bin/mongodb.conf

查看绑定成功: ps -ef|grep mongodb

加入开机启动mongodb

vi  /etc/rc.d/rc.local
/usr/local/mongodb/bin/mongod --bind_ip 192.168.1.197 -f /usr/local/mongodb/bin/mongodb.conf

进入mongodb看看是否能连接

/usr/local/mongodb/bin/mongo 192.168.1.197
  
#查看数据列表
show dbs
#查看当前db版本
db.version()

客户端连接测试

使用Robomongo进行连接测试 下载地址:https://robomongo.org/